TAMPA — Some quarterbacks would rather throw an interception or take a sack than be labeled a game manager.
Not Buccaneers quarterback Jameis Winston.
At this early stage of his career, a game manager is precisely what the first pick in the 2015 draft is striving to be.
“I just want to be a good game manager and put our team in the best possible situation to win,’’ Winston said Sunday after collecting his first NFL victory in his second start, a 26-19 win in New Orleans.
Well, that’s precisely what “game managers’’ tend to do, even though the label is rarely considered a compliment.
